JFD publishes original research addressing fundamental and applied questions in fungal biology. Our editorial scope encompasses taxonomic descriptions, phylogenetic reconstructions, ecological field studies, biogeographic analyses, and population-level investigations that illuminate patterns and processes governing fungal diversity.
Fungal Systematics & Phylogeny
Taxonomic revisions, species descriptions, molecular phylogenetics, evolutionary relationships, nomenclatural updates, and integrative taxonomy combining morphological, molecular, and ecological data.
Fungal Ecology & Distribution
Community structure, habitat associations, ecological niches, species interactions, succession dynamics, functional diversity, and environmental drivers of fungal distribution across landscapes and biomes.
Biogeography & Dispersal
Geographic distribution patterns, endemism, dispersal mechanisms, range dynamics, biogeographic barriers, historical biogeography, and climate-driven range shifts affecting fungal populations.
Population & Conservation Genetics
Genetic diversity, population structure, gene flow, effective population size, conservation status assessments, and molecular markers for tracking fungal lineages in natural populations.
Symbiotic Associations
Mycorrhizal ecology, lichen symbioses, endophytic relationships, fungal-plant interactions, fungal-animal mutualisms, and coevolutionary dynamics shaping symbiotic partnerships.
Fungal-Environment Interactions
Decomposition ecology, nutrient cycling, environmental stress responses, climate change impacts, disturbance effects, and the ecological roles of fungi in ecosystem functioning.
